Section 39.0546 - Covid-19 Recovery Accountability for 2021-2022 School Year
(a) Notwithstanding any other law, the commissioner shall assign to a school district or campus a rating of "Not Rated" for the 2021-2022 school year, unless, after reviewing the district or campus under the methods and standards adopted under Section 39.054, the commissioner determines the district or campus should be assigned an overall performance rating of C or higher.
(b) Regardless of the rating assigned under this section, if the commissioner would have otherwise assigned a campus an unacceptable performance rating, the campus is considered to be a campus assigned an unacceptable performance rating for purposes of determining a student's eligibility for a public education grant under Section 29.202.
(c) Notwithstanding any other law, the commissioner shall take an action described by Section 39A.111(1) or (2) if a campus:
(1) is not assigned an overall performance rating of C or higher for the 2021-2022 school year; and
(2) has been assigned an unacceptable performance rating for five or more school years prior to the 2021-2022 school year.
(d) This section expires September 1, 2028.
